In an examination, 60% of students passed in Mathematics, 70% passed in Science, and 20% failed in both. What percentage passed in both subjects?
A. 40%
B. 60%
C. 50%
D. 70%
Answer: Option C
Solution (By JKSSB Mock Tests)
Passed in at least one subject = 100% - 20% = 80%. n(M U S) = n(M) + n(S) - n(M ∩ S). 80 = 60 + 70 - n(M ∩ S). n(M ∩ S) = 130 - 80 = 50%.

If 25% of a number is subtracted from 30% of the same number, the result is 15. Find the number.
A. 200
B. 350
C. 250
D. 300

Correct Answer: Option D


Explanation:
0.3x - 0.25x = 0.05x = 15 → x = 300.

A trader bought articles for Rs. 1200. Ten were damaged, rest sold at Rs. 2 more than CP each, total profit Rs. 60. Number of articles:
A. 80
B. 100
C. 90
D. 110

Correct Answer: Option B


Explanation:
Let n articles, CP each = 1200/n. Sold (n-10) at (1200/n + 2). Total SP = (n-10)(1200/n +2) = 1260. Solving gives n=100.
